A2 Poster (59.4 x 42cm, 23.4" x 16.5" inches) printed on 170gsm Satin Poster Paper. Securely packaged, rolled and inserted into a strong mailing tube and shipped tracked. Poster Prints are of comparable archival quality to our Photographic prints, they are simply printed on thinner Poster Paper. Whilst we only use Photographic Prints in our frames, you can frame Poster Prints if they are carefully supported to prevent sagging over time.

Poster prints are budget friendly enlarged prints in standard poster paper sizes (A0, A1, A2, A3 etc). Whilst poster paper is sometimes thinner and less durable than our other paper types, they are still ok for framing and should last many years. Our Archival Quality Photo Prints and Fine Art Paper Prints are printed on higher quality paper and the choice of which largely depends on your budget.

EDITORS COMMENTS
This evocative oval portrait captures the young and intense gaze of William Hazlitt, a renowned English writer and essayist of the Romantic era. Born on April 10, 1778, in Maidstone, Kent, Hazlitt's literary career began in the late 18th century and continued until his death on September 18, 1830. Known for his incisive wit and keen observation, Hazlitt's works spanned a wide range of subjects, from politics and literature to art and culture. The portrait, with its dark background and intricately textured fabric, sets off Hazlitt's striking features - his deep-set eyes, strong jawline, and dark, curly hair. The artist's skillful use of light and shadow adds depth and dimension to the image, creating a sense of intimacy and intensity that draws the viewer in. Hazlitt's literary contributions were significant in shaping the cultural landscape of his time. He was a prolific writer, producing essays, articles, and literary criticism that challenged conventional thinking and provoked lively debate. His works were widely read and influential, and he was regarded as a leading intellectual figure in Regency England. Despite his success, Hazlitt's personal life was marked by financial struggles and personal tragedy. He was known to be a heavy drinker, and his health and relationships suffered as a result. Nevertheless, he continued to write and publish until his death in 1830, leaving behind a rich and enduring legacy in English literature.
